"Really hip atmosphere for a nice dinner occasion. When you walk in you'll immediately feel the ambiance, transporting you to a different world. Music is quite loud with heavy bass which gives the place some energy. We ordered grilled octopus, corn tamal, bone marrow, and chilled beets to start. All the apps were amazing, but the bone marrow really stood out...so delicious. For mains ,we had the whole branzino, pork tomahawk, and swordfish. Branzino was disappointing, with somewhat fishy flavor. Tasted like the fish was not fresh. Other mains were good but honestly underwhelming compared to the appetizers. All in all, a trendy dinner spot."

"This was quite the display of art on a plate and flavor journey. The platings were elaborate and received quite the extensive introductions from the wait staff. For the amount you are going to pay here, you are not going to get very much food. The seating isn't very conducive to dining, seats seemed designed for you to lounge and enjoy the many cocktails in their charming atmosphere. Don't visit here hungry, check it out only if you plan on mostly taking pleasure in their cocktails and then maybe snack on one of their exhibits on a plate. Beware you will likely stop somewhere else after to get something more filling to eat, ask me how I know."
